Song facts
“Loveliest Thing” is love song written by McCartney, recorded in 1986, and finally released in 1989 as the B-Side of the “Figure Of Eight” CD single.
While promoting “Press To Play” in New York City in August 1986, Paul went into the studio with producer Phil Ramone (who previously worked with Paul the previous year on the “Spies Like Us” single). Phil Ramone was at this time producing Billy Joel ; and as a result, Billy Joel’s band played on the two songs worked on during those sessions – “Beautiful Night” and “Loveliest Thing“.
Beyond those initial sessions, there are conflicting views on how “Loveliest Thing” took its final form for its 1989 release:
- On the “Pizza & Fairytales” bootleg by Vigotone, the liner notes mention some overdubs being done in June 1987 (still with Phil Ramone).
- On the book “Paul McCartney – Recording sessions (1969-2013)” by Luca Perasi, overdubs sessions are placed in June-July 1988 (at Hog Hill Studio)
- Finally, on “Flowers In The Dirt” re-released in 2017, no overdubs are mentioned ; with final mix placed in August 1986, following a day of recording.
